End of my wits. Xfinity has no idea why I’m not getting emails from certain places.

For at least the last year, I haven’t been receiving important emails from major companies and organizations including my pharmacy, my utility companies, etc. I have no blocked emails, an empty spam folder. Because of multi factor authentication, I can no longer access my own electric company account to even change email addresses with them. And when I ask Xfinity, they say my inbox is too full and some emails will get through while others won’t, so fine, I deleted thousands of emails and I’m no longer anywhere near full, but I’m still not getting my emails. My pharmacy has started telling people not to use Comcast email address because they aren’t getting through to any of their customers. What is going on?
